Digital Signal Processing Leveraged For Intrusion Detection, Theodore J. Erickson Mar 2008

Digital Signal Processing Leveraged For Intrusion Detection, Theodore J. Erickson

Theses and Dissertations

This thesis describes the development and evaluation of a novel system called the Network Attack Characterization Tool (NACT). The NACT employs digital signal processing to detect network intrusions, by exploiting the Lomb-Scargle periodogram method to obtain a spectrum for sampled network traffic. The Lomb-Scargle method for generating a periodogram allows for the processing of unevenly sampled network data. This method for determining a periodogram has not yet been used for intrusion detection. The spectrum is examined to determine if features exist above a significance level chosen by the user. Effects Of Multipath And Oversampling On Navigation Using Orthogonal Frequency Division Multiplexed Signals Of Opportunity, Christopher M. Schexnayder Mar 2008

Effects Of Multipath And Oversampling On Navigation Using Orthogonal Frequency Division Multiplexed Signals Of Opportunity, Christopher M. Schexnayder

Theses and Dissertations

The Global Positioning System (GPS) has become the primary system for navigation and precise positioning. GPS has limitations, though, and is not suitable in environments where a line-of-site (LOS) path to multiple satellites is not available. Reliable alternatives need to be developed to provide GPS-like positioning when GPS is unavailable. One such alternative is to use signals of opportunity (SoOP). This concept refers to navigation using signals which inherently exist in the environment and were developed for non-navigation applications.
